I am painting some GC and was unsure of a precise shade to slap on them. I was thinking of going with Vallejo 920 German Uniform as a base and going from there.

The figures are 20mm Liberation and have a cross belt with a cartridge case rather than the suspender straps arrangement. Would the cross belt be the same buff leather as the suspenders or a darker shade?

Any tips welcome!

Looks like the cross belt would be that odd yellowish buff colour
I used Vallejo Cockpit Green on my 28mm figures, but I reckon the German Uniform colour would work better with 20mm figs

On my Guardia I used German Uniform for the tunic and trousers and US Tan Earth for the belts:
